How much do part time bottle service j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time bottle service in the United States is $15.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.50 and $17.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time Bottle Service server,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Bottle Service server, you need strong customer service skills, knowledge of drink menus, and often a food handler’s or alcohol server certification. Familiarity with POS systems and reservation software is commonly required, along with the ability to handle cash and credit transactions accurately. Excellent communication, teamwork, and the ability to stay composed under pressure make someone stand out in this fast-paced environment. These skills ensure efficient service, customer satisfaction, and compliance with safety and legal requirements.

What is part time bottle service?

Part time bottle service refers to a job in bars, nightclubs, or lounges where staff serve bottles of alcohol and mixers directly to guests, typically at reserved tables or VIP areas. Working part time means the employee works fewer hours per week, often during peak nightlife hours or weekends. Responsibilities include taking orders, presenting bottles, mixing drinks, providing excellent customer service, and sometimes handling payments. Strong communication skills, a professional appearance,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ment are important for this role.

What are some common challenges faced by part-time bottle service staff, and how can they be overcome?

Part-time bottle service staff often encounter challenges such as managing high-pressure situations during busy hours, balancing multiple tables, and ensuring excellent customer service while upselling. Staying organized, maintaining clear communication with team members, and proactively anticipating guest needs can help overcome these challenges. Building strong relationships with colleagues and learning effective time management techniques are also key to thriving in this fast-paced environment.

THE ROLE

The Premium Event Server is responsible for delivering exceptional food and beverage service to VIP guests, suite holders, premium hospitality clients, and bottle service guests during concerts, special events, and entertainment experiences. This highly guest-focused role requires professionalism, attention to detail, and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ced, high-energy environment while providing an elevated hospitality experience.

Premium Event Servers serve as ambassadors of the venue by creating memorable guest experiences through personalized service, responsiveness, and execution of premium food and beverage offerings.

ESSENTIAL DUTES AND RESPONSIBILITIES QUALIFICATIONS

  • Provide exceptional food and beverage service to VIP guests, premium hospitality clients, and bottle service patrons during concerts, special events, and other venue functions.
  • Deliver personalized service and attention to detail that exceed guest expectations and enhance the overall event experience.
  • Accurately serve food, bottled beverages, cocktails, wine, beer, mixers, and other premium offerings in accordance with venue standards.
  • Prepare and maintain VIP suites, lounges, premium seating areas, and bottle service locations before, during, and after events.
  • Ensure all tables, service stations, and premium hospitality areas remain clean, organized, and presentation-ready throughout events.
  • Accurately handle cash and electronic payment transactions, maintain assigned cash banks, and reconcile receipts in accordance with company policies and procedures.
  • Maintain thorough knowledge of menu items, beverage offerings, promotions, and venue amenities.
  • Anticipate guest needs, proactively address requests, and assist with service recovery when necessary.
  • Support event operations through food running, clearing tables, resetting guest areas, stocking supplies, and completing opening, closing, and side work duties.
  • Collaborate with bartenders, culinary staff, supervisors, and fellow team members to ensure seamless event execution.
  • Follow all alcohol service policies, responsible beverage service practices, and age-verification procedures.
  • Maintain compliance with company policies, health and safety standards, and sanitation requirements.
  • Other duties as assigned.

ASM Global was formed in October 2019 from the merger of AEG Facilities, the global innovator in live entertainment venues, and SMG, the gold standard in event management. ASM Global is a venue management powerhouse that spans five continents, 14 countries and more than 300 of the world's most prestigious arenas, stadiums, convention and exhibit centers, and performing arts venues. As the world's most trusted venue manager, ASM Global provides venue strategy and management, sales, marketing, event booking and programming, construction and design consulting, and pre-opening services. Among the venues in our portfolio are landmark facilities such as McCormick Place & Soldier Field in Chicago, the Los Angeles Convention Center, Tele2 Arena in Stockholm, the Mercedes-Benz Superdome in New Orleans, the Shenzhen World Exhibition and Conference Centre in Shenzhen, China and Van Andel Arena, DeVos Place & DeVos Performance Hall in Grand Rapids, Michigan. ASM Global also offers food and beverage operations through its concessions and catering companies.
